The use of essential oils dates back thousands of years, with ancient civilizations such as the Egyptians, Greeks, and Romans recognizing their therapeutic properties. In recent years, aromatherapy has experienced a resurgence in popularity, as more people seek natural and holistic approaches to health and relaxation.<\/p>\n<p>When combined with the heat of a sauna, aromatherapy can take the relaxation experience to a whole new level. The heat from the sauna helps to open up the pores, allowing the essential oils to be absorbed more easily into the body. Additionally, the steam in the sauna helps to disperse the aroma of the essential oils, filling the space with a pleasant and therapeutic scent.<\/p>\n<h3>How Aromatherapy Works in a Sauna<\/h3>\n<p>The science behind aromatherapy in a sauna is quite fascinating. When you inhale the aroma of essential oils, the molecules are detected by the olfactory system in your nose. These molecules then travel to the limbic system in your brain, which is responsible for emotions, memory, and behavior. Different essential oils can have different effects on the limbic system, which is why they are often used to promote relaxation, reduce stress, improve sleep, and even boost mood.<\/p>\n<p>For example, lavender essential oil is well &#8211; known for its calming and relaxing properties. When used in a sauna, the aroma of lavender can help to soothe the mind and body, reducing anxiety and promoting a sense of peace. Eucalyptus essential oil, on the other hand, has a refreshing and decongestant effect. It can help to clear the sinuses and improve respiratory function, making it a great choice for those with colds or allergies.<\/p>\n<h3>Types of Commercial Saunas with Aromatherapy Features<\/h3>\n<p>There are several types of commercial saunas that come with aromatherapy features. Let&#8217;s take a closer look at some of the most popular options:<\/p>\n<h4>Traditional Finnish Saunas<\/h4>\n<p>Traditional Finnish saunas are heated by a wood &#8211; burning or electric stove. To add aromatherapy to a Finnish sauna, you can simply pour a few drops of essential oil onto the hot stones. The heat from the stones will vaporize the essential oil, releasing its aroma into the sauna. This is a simple and effective way to enjoy the benefits of aromatherapy in a traditional sauna setting.<\/p>\n<h4>Infrared Saunas<\/h4>\n<p>Infrared saunas use infrared heaters to emit radiant heat, which is absorbed directly by the body. These saunas are known for their ability to penetrate deeper into the tissues, providing a more intense detoxification experience. Many infrared saunas come with built &#8211; in aromatherapy systems. These systems typically use ultrasonic technology to atomize the essential oils, creating a fine mist that is dispersed throughout the sauna.<\/p>\n<h4>Steam Saunas<\/h4>\n<p>Steam saunas, also known as steam rooms, use a steam generator to produce steam. The high humidity in a steam sauna makes it an ideal environment for aromatherapy. Some steam saunas have a dedicated aromatherapy dispenser that allows you to add essential oils to the steam. As the steam rises, it carries the aroma of the essential oils, filling the room with a therapeutic scent.<\/p>\n<h3>Benefits of Commercial Saunas with Aromatherapy Features<\/h3>\n<p>The combination of a sauna and aromatherapy offers a wide range of benefits for both physical and mental health.
